About Behr Carpe Diem

With an LRV of 14, Carpe Diem is a deep, dramatic shade. It soaks up light in north-facing rooms and looks richest where strong daylight hits it. Its red und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. Warm artificial light softens it; cool LED can make it look flat, so match your bulbs to the mood you want.

Carpe Diem works best as a feature — a single wall, built-ins, a study or dining room — rather than wrapping a whole bright space. Reds bring energy and appetite, classic in dining rooms and front doors.

PPG / Glidden Equivalent of Carpe Diem

The closest PPG / Glidden equivalent of Carpe Diem is Barn Door (PPG1055-6). At ΔE 0.77 the two are indistinguishable on a wall — it carries the same warm red undertone and sits at the same lightness (LRV 14 vs 14). If PPG / Glidden is your counter, order Barn Door and you'll get the same color. See the full Barn Door swatch →
